SAP WM Discrepancy

Hello SAP gurus,
I am rather in the field of WMS. I have made a small mess and require your assistance and guidance on how to solve the below issue. I have attached an image file on my view of the troubled material (LS24) snapshot.
Physically, there are no stocks under bin location 901, 916 and 999. I would like to eliminate these figures from the WMS system. The discrepancy here is only in the WMS system. MM is untouched and is reflecting the right physical stocks.
Please do help me out. Thank you.

Hi Pravin,
Use Tcode LT23 to find the open TO which you have created and cancel them. Give your batch number in the dynamic selection batch under the transfer order item tab. Attached is the screen shot.
After the cancelling them you have to find and move the positive quant of the same batch to the negaitive quant to nullify the same. Then it should be okay. if you are not able to figure it out then put a scrren shot after you have cancelled the open TO.
Thanks
Vineeth

  • SAP Query - Reporting on Simulation infotype 2501

    We defined reporting time types for the SAP delivered infotype 2501 to report from the ZL cluster.  However, when we report the data using SAP Query, for a few records, the following is observed:
    (1) Basic list output in Query report splits the record as only 50% (half) of the time is output when compared to the data in the cluster.
    (2) If you also use the same field in a Statistics output, it seems to report the full amount of time as recorded in the cluster.
    The discrepancy is noticed only in a very few records reported by SAP Query. We need to be absolutely sure as to why some records are not reported accurately by SAP query basic list output for the simulated infotype.
    I would appreciate your help
    Thanks
    Pascal

    Hi Pascal,
    Since the IT2501 is a "Simulated Time Infotype" you cannot look at the data in it, but you can confirm the data from the ZL cluster and the data from the employee.  Since it is only this employee or a few employees, it is probably not the configuration of the time buckets for the IT2501, but you may want to make sure all time times are captured as you want.  Then look at the time entries for this individual or individuals.  Did they enter a time type that was not expected or configured?  Is all their time approved and passed through Time Evaluation?  Finally check the Master Data for the employee - is the Planned Working Time (IT0007) infotype correct or has it been recently changed?  Is he in a special Cost Center (IT0027) or Project that is captured differently for time purposes? 
    Since it just one or a few individuals, I would suspect the Master Data and some inconsistant entry that affects the time cummulation for the IT2501.
    Paul

  • SAP Management Console and Services

    Good morning everyone,
    I am trying to understand more about the services used by the SAP System, the order in which they are / need to be started.
    First I have a precise question regarding what appears to be, to me, as a discrepancy between the SAP Management Console and The Services Console.
    At the moment I have a Server with the SAP System stopped. It shows the correct information in the SAP Management Console but when I look at the Services Console the following services show as started:
    SAPOsCol, SAPPRD_00 & SAPPRD_01
    SAPCCMSR.01 & SAPCCMSR.11 are set to manual
    Has anyone got an explanation on why different info are displayed in both console?
    Also, is there a way of checking if the SAP Services are running without going through any interface (Management Console)?
    Finally,
    In the Services Console the SAPOsCol, SAPPRD_00 & SAPPRD_01 services are set to automatic but when we restart the Server the services do not restart automatically even so they show as starter. Can anyone give me direction on what I need to check or change for these to start properly?
    Thank you
    Corinne

    Corinne,
    The Services SAPOsCol, SAPPRD_00 & SAPPRD_01 started doesnot mean that SAP is up. So even if you stop SAP through MMC it will show these services as started. These Services denote whether the Instance PRD_00 and PRD_01 are enabled in MMC. So if you stop these services, you wont be able to start SAP through MMC.
    SAPCCMSR.01 & SAPCCMSR.11 are set to manual --  These are optional CCMS Agents , so they are set to manual. If you need them you can change them to Automatic
    SAPOsCol, SAPPRD_00 & SAPPRD_01 are set to automatic. This should mean that they get strated with the start of OS during a reboot. If they are not getting started there is some issue.
    Hope this helps!
